As nouns, buoy is a hypernym of can buoy; that is, buoy is a word with a broader meaning than can buoy:
  • can buoy: a buoy with a round bottom and conical top
  • buoy: a float attached by rope to the seabed to mark channels in a harbor or underwater hazards; typically brightly-coloured
